What to know before visiting Amesbury Tip
1Reaching the Mills Way Location
Situated comfortably within the Boscombe Down Business Park, this facility is just a brief detour off the A303 near Solstice Park. The surrounding commercial roads are wide, making the final approach straightforward even if you are towing a heavy load of garden clippings.
2Proving Your Wiltshire Habitation
Because this site operates exclusively on regional council tax funds, you must verify that you live within the boundaries before emptying your boot. Simply hold up a physical utility letter or a digital driving licence to the attendant, ensuring a smooth entry into the Tip.
3Haulage Limitations for Rented Tippers
Bringing a hired box truck or a dual-axle trailer requires you to jump through a few administrative hoops beforehand. The council strictly mandates that all oversized conveyances hold an active digital exemption pass, which needs to be processed on their official web platform prior to setting off.
4Safeguarding the Drop-Off Bays
To cut down on your time spent hovering near the skips, pre-organise your different waste streams into separate boxes while still at home. Once parked at the bays, remember to wear heavy-duty boots and stick exclusively to the clearly marked walking zones to avoid forklift traffic.
5Veto on For-Profit Refuse
This civic amenity is strictly reserved for everyday citizens tackling their personal household chores. Should you arrive in a branded company vehicle loaded with shop-fitting offcuts or bulk brickwork, the marshals will instantly classify it as business waste and command you to exit the premises.
6Donating to the Second-Hand Cabins
Before you throw perfectly functional electronics or intact children's toys into the crushing pit, see if the reuse volunteers can take them. Channelling decent, unwanted items into the charity area helps local families and keeps perfectly good materials out of the landfill cycle.
7Embargoed Dangerous Goods
Protecting the ecosystem and the workforce means that certain volatile substances are permanently barred from the standard hoppers. You are strictly forbidden from bringing unstable roofing asbestos, pressurised butane tanks, or highly acidic cleaning chemicals to this yard.
